ARTIST STATEMENTS

Atmosphere Ethereal Sea and Landscapes
In a time of great challenge throughout our world, I seek to capture, and foster preservation of, the spectacular natural beauty that still exists on Earth. Each of my photographs stands alone as a testament to the astonishing visual feast that remains on our planet for those willing to seek it out. My sea and landscape images focus on capturing transitory conditions of light and atmosphere as a metaphor for the fleeting nature of life itself. These images memorialize a moment in time… never to be repeated. I am drawn to these theatrical moments when elements collide to form moody, ethereal, and dramatic scenes.

Of the Wild Intimate, Close-up Animal Portraits
It is in various forms of captivity that I find the animals and birds for this series. They are protected from me and I am protected from them. My images capture the life force that is simultaneously controlled, yet untamed. I am drawn to their eyes as that draws the viewer into the frame. The framing device jolts the viewer from reading the images as a cliché. By abstracting the eye or face from the rest of the body, I force an intimate exchange of energy and focus between the image and the viewer. These images make us confront the dignity, personality and identity of these magnificent creatures and remind us why, they too, so desperately need our protection.

Flow Isolated Portraits of Jellyfish
The sea is filled with luminous creatures, floating in water, graceful and weightless, and elegant as dancers. Mysterious as the ocean itself, they are dynamic in form and shape. In aquariums throughout the world these creatures are on display for human enrichment and I rejoice in having the chance to record their natural beauty, luminous colors, and fluid varied shapes. If only for a photographic moment I enjoy inhabiting their world beyond the human condition of gravity, muscles and bones.
